That is basically what I see. There’s no enhancements, it was there in Windows 8.1. It was gone when I updated to Windows 10.
I tried uninstalling and reinstalling the Conexant SmartAudio HD driver, tried downloading the driver from Toshiba’s website that matched my laptop’s model, tried updating the driver, nothing works.
Is there a way to bring back the enhancements tab?
I have check on a Windows 10 computer and was able to see and work with the sound enhancements.
If you are not able to see the same then it could be because the sound card installed on the computer do not have the ability for displaying sound enhancements or the sound card drivers are corrupt.
Step 1:
You may try uninstalling and re-installing the sound card drivers from device manager and
a. Type in Device Manager in the Start Screen. Select the same.
b. Expand Sound, Video and Game Controllers in the Device Manager Window.
c.Right click on the Device.
d.Click on Properties.
e.Click on Driver Tab.
f.Click on Uninstall drivers.
g.Click OK.
Now restart the computer and install the latest drivers and check if the issue still persists.
Step 2:
If the issue still persists, reinstall the latest drivers from the manufacturer’s website and check.
